Just take this case of Mindanaoan artist Gary Granada who alleges that GMA Kapuso Foundation took advantage of his work. GMA Kapuso Foundation allegedly used his work without proper recognition and more importantly, payment or royalties. According to Gary, who was born in Maco, Davao (Compostela Valley), GMA Kapuso Foundation took advantage of his work and the said foundation’s lawyer even had the audacity to say that he merely changed a word or two.

Worse, the camp of GMA 7 alleged that they don’t owe Gary anything since the end product was a result of “collective work.” A legal representative of GMA also stated that the foundation had “nothing to do” with the hiring of the song composer.
